What Does a Cat Access Door Installer Actually Do?
The process of setting up a cat door by a professional is more than simply cutting a hole and placing a flap. It's a thorough service designed to guarantee optimum performance and visual integration.
Here's a typical breakdown of what a cat door installer will do:
Consultation and Assessment: The process often starts with an assessment. The installer will discuss your requirements, assess your existing doors or walls, and identify the best location and type of cat door for your home and your cat. They will think about elements like door product, density, and the existence of any circuitry or plumbing that might be affected.Door Selection Guidance: If you have not already picked a cat door, the installer can provide guidance on choosing the right type. They can encourage on features like flap type (requirement, magnetic, microchip), size, and material, guaranteeing it matches your cat's size and your security choices. They may even offer a variety of doors for you to pick from.Accurate Measurement and Marking: Accurate measurements are crucial for a successful installation. The installer will thoroughly determine the door or wall and mark the accurate location for the cat door opening, taking into consideration the manufacturer's specs and guaranteeing it is at the proper height for your cat.Cutting and Installation: Using specialized tools, the installer will thoroughly cut the opening in your chosen location. Whether it's a wooden door, glass panel, or wall, they will use the suitable methods to make sure a tidy and precise cut. They will then set up the cat door frame and secure it securely in location.Sealing and Weatherproofing: An important action is ensuring the cat flap replace door is properly sealed and weatherproofed. The installer will use suitable sealants to prevent drafts, water ingress, and insect entry around the door frame, maintaining the energy performance and convenience of your home.Clean-up and Demonstration: Once the installation is total, a professional installer will clean up the work area, getting rid of any debris and ensuring your home is left clean. They will likewise show the functionality of the cat door, explaining any features and using recommendations on how to train your cat to utilize it, if needed.
Types of Cat Access Doors and Installation Locations:
Professional installers excel in managing a variety of cat flap in glass door door types and installation places. This adaptability is another essential benefit of hiring an expert.
Here are some typical types of cat doors and places installers can deal with:
Types of Cat Doors:
Standard Flap Doors: These are easy, affordable doors with a versatile flap that the cat presses through.Magnetic Cat Doors: These doors require the cat to use a magnetic collar, preventing undesirable animals from entering.Microchip Cat Doors: These are the most protected and advanced choices, reading your cat's microchip to allow entry only to your pet, keeping out roaming animals and preserving home security.Tunnel Cat Doors: Designed for thicker walls or doors, these doors utilize a tunnel extension to bridge the gap.
Installation Locations/Materials:
Wooden Doors: The most common installation location. Installers are experienced in cutting and fitting doors into various types of wood doors, including solid core and hollow core.Glass Doors and Windows: Installing cat doors in glass requires specialized abilities and tools. Professionals can securely cut circular or rectangular holes in glass panels, guaranteeing structural integrity and a tidy finish.Walls: For more discreet access, cat doors can be set up in walls, frequently resulting in basements or garages. This requires know-how in wall building and framing.Outdoor Patio Doors and Sliding Doors: Installers can fit cat doors into existing patio doors or moving glass doors, frequently by replacing a glass panel with one pre-cut for a pet door.Screen Doors: Mesh screen doors can likewise accommodate cat doors, allowing ventilation while offering pet access.

Cost Considerations for Professional Installation:
The cost of professional cat door installation can differ depending upon numerous elements:
Type of Cat Door: More advanced doors like microchip models may have a slightly greater installation cost due to their intricacy.Installation Location and Material: Installing in glass or walls is generally more complicated and might cost more than setting up in a standard wood door.Complexity of the Job: If adjustments to the door frame or surrounding structure are needed, this can increase the total cost.Installer's Rates and Location: Installer rates can vary depending on their experience, place, and local market value.
It's always best to get an in-depth quote from the installer before proceeding, laying out all expenses involved.
